|
1. |
Parallel Computing Experiences with CUDA
Garland, M.; Le Grand, S.; Nickolls, J.; Anderson, J.; Hardwick, J.; Morton, S.; Phillips, E.; Yao Zhang; Volkov, V.;
Micro, IEEE
Volume 28,
Issue 4,
July-Aug. 2008
Page(s):13
-
27
Abstract:
The CUDA programming model provides a straightforward means of describing inherently parallel computations, and NVIDIA's Tesla GPU architecture delivers high computational throughput on massively parallel problems. This article surveys experiences gained in applying CUDA to a diverse set of problems and the parallel speedups over sequential codes running on traditional CPU architectures attained by executing key computations on the GPU.
|